Okay so here’s a new one that is absolutely terrifying me, almost 6 months out from a CT and just today I started getting pins and needles all over body, like I’m being stung by bees. All over. Hands, feet, legs, face, nose even. Been 24 hours non stop now, considering going to the ER maybe. I’ve had burning skin throughout and insane muscle twitches 24/7 but never these sharp needle pains. I’m terrified. I had a brain mri few months back which showed no lesions but I have to wait another 4 months for spine mri to fully rule out MS. I’m scared. Anyone had this this far out and just start randomly.
